How much do signage project man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for signage project manager in Modesto, CA is $101,871.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$79,100.00 and $119,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a signage project manager?

To thrive as a Signage Project Manager, you need expertise in project management, budgeting, and a strong understanding of signage fabrication and installation processes, typically supported by experience in construction or related fields. Familiarity with project management software (such as MS Project or Asana), CAD design tools, and relevant safety or construction certifications is often required. Exceptional organizational skills, problem-solving abilities, and strong communication make a candidate stand out. These skills and qualities are crucial for managing complex projects, ensuring on-time delivery, and successfully coordinating between clients, vendors, and internal teams.

What are the common challenges faced by signage project managers in the course of their work?

Signage Project Managers often navigate challenges such as coordinating between multiple stakeholders, managing tight deadlines, and ensuring compliance with local zoning and safety regulations. They may also encounter issues related to material delays, last-minute client revisions, or unexpected installation site complications. Successfully addressing these obstacles requires effective communication, flexibility, and strong organizational skills. Overcoming these challenges ensures successful project delivery and strengthens client relationships, making the role both dynamic and rewarding.

What is a signage project manager?

A Signage Project Manager oversees the planning, execution, and installation of signage projects for various clients. They coordinate with designers, fabricators, and installation teams to ensure projects meet specifications, budgets, and deadlines. Responsibilities include obtaining permits, managing site surveys, and ensuring compliance with local regulations. Strong project management, communication, and problem-solving skills are essential for success in this role.
